Man seriously ill after fall from dinghy in Clare

A man is believed to be in a serious condition hospital after he fell overboard from a dinghy near Kilkee in Co Clare this afternoon.

The alarm was raised at around 2pm today when a person was reported to be in difficulty in the sea near Donegal Point, just north of Kilkee.

The Kilkee Marine Rescue Service and the Irish Coastguard then launched a rescue operation and the man was taken from the water.

He was airlifted to the Mid Western Regional Hospital in Limerick where it is believed that he is in a serious condition.
